- As a Scrum Master (m/f/d), you will take on the lateral leadership of an agile software development team and work continuously on personal development
- You ensure delivery capability together with the Product Owner and the Delivery Lead and align value creation effectively and efficiently with customer value
- Responsibility for agile processes and actively shaping necessary changes - e.g. in the area of DevOps, eliminating external disruptions and ensuring efficient processes
- You reduce time wastage and focus on customer-oriented solutions and create transparency when skills and risks are lacking and escalate when necessary.
- You feed insights and customer feedback back into the product backlog
- Experience in software development and DevOps (CI/CD, SDLC)
- Basic knowledge of Continuous Integration and Continuous Deployment as well as experience in the software development life cycle (SDLC)
- Application of agile methods, process analysis and project coordination
- Personal responsibility, flexibility, openness and courage
- Ability to manage complex situations and support teams
- Communication and conflict resolution skills: strong communicator, empathic and able to deal with conflict and experience in supporting change processes
- Practical experience in resolving conflicts and handling them efficiently and constructively.
